Output 5a15188776fee0d2097e91ffff779d68975fe1a98e0b180ee9f220110a653c1e:1

value
938735776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068dd18d49c432d5ed12bafa35cbec17671ca593 OP_EQUAL
address
32HfsRP77rzZDnuKUHoFgf2eY6dcKuL2is
transaction
5a15188776fee0d2097e91ffff779d68975fe1a98e0b180ee9f220110a653c1e
confirmations
506717
spent
true